PTZ Insurance Services Ltd is seeking a Workforce Management Analyst who will report to the Supervisor, Workforce Management. The Workforce Management Analyst is responsible for analyzing and reporting on contact volumes and handle times for a multi skilled contact center. This role also creates schedules that allow the center to meet service levels, sales, abandonment, training, and budgetary goals.
Job Location : Remote USA or Canada
Main Responsibilities :
- Produces accurate forecasts of expected workload for a multi skilled contact center
- Ensures staffing and resources are appropriately distributed to meet contractual service level requirements
- Coordinates with Contact Center leadership and other stakeholders to tackle forecasted and emerging challenges to service level target
- Reviews and evaluates PTO requests to ensure effective distribution of shrinkage
- Provides real-time analysis of data and reports on emerging trends and anomalies to leadership.
- Analyzes headcounts for staffing shift bids, scheduling, and budget forecasting.
- Administrates internal WFM and telephony systems
- Conducts Real-time adherence for contact center scheduling.
- Involved in special projects, as needed.
- Performs other duties and responsibilities as assigned.
